Output 43d74b8b8196b79c411347899abf42bc30f05ce6ca1f361ec874e0381886f7c0:0

value
996427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ac93686dd69a9f5bbf17b8456a619f4687c3c2af OP_EQUAL
address
3HRWjcxm2c2ka4L4Jf2SLRWQKeTxZvQ73c
transaction
43d74b8b8196b79c411347899abf42bc30f05ce6ca1f361ec874e0381886f7c0
spent
true